Access Denied

You don't have permission to access "http://www.banggood.com/50cc-60cc-66cc-80cc-Engine-Motorized-Bike-Ignition-Coil-CDI-Magneto-Stator-p-1028265.html?" on this server.

Reference #18.5b102017.1710828252.72e67f13